The switchboard serves as the command hub check here of your entire electrical network, taking power from the utility and routing it through different circuits throughout your home. Switchboards installed before the 1990s were developed for an age with far less devices, relying on ceramic merges and unshielded wiring that can not meet today's power requirements. Modern cooking areas alone take in large amounts of electrical energy with induction hobs, dishwashers, refrigerators and microwaves all operating simultaneously. When you consider home‑theatre rigs, electric‑vehicle battery chargers, ducted air‑conditioning and home‑office equipment, it's evident why numerous Sydney citizens now see switchboard upgrades as vital. The initial electrical framework of older homes was never ever intended to handle such heavy loads, and surpassing its capability develops a best storm for fires and damage to equipment.
One of the most important parts introduced through switchboard upgrades is the security switch, also called a residual current gadget. Unlike a basic breaker, which safeguards the wiring itself, a safety switch keeps track of the circulation of electrical energy and cuts power within milliseconds if an unsafe leakage is detected-- such as when a person enters into contact with a live wire. This is a life-saving technology that Australian requirements now mandate for new installations, yet many older homes throughout Sydney still run without sufficient safety switch protection. A comprehensive switchboard upgrade carried out by a licensed electrician will include the installation of appropriately rated security changes throughout all circuits, bringing your property up to existing requirements and offering you authentic comfort. Understanding when to pursue switchboard upgrades is just as crucial as comprehending their value. If your residential or commercial property still utilizes ceramic merges rather than contemporary circuit breakers, that is a clear sign an upgrade is well past due. Likewise, if you observe regular circuit journeys, burning smells near the board, discolouration on the switchboard panel, or if your home is more than 25 years old and has never ever had a switchboard evaluation, it is time to get in touch with a certified Sydney electrician. Switchboard upgrades must constantly be performed by a certified expert, as the work includes live mains connections that present extreme threat to untrained people. A respectable electrician will examine your existing load needs, recognize any shortages, and suggest an upgrade solution customized particularly to your home's needs.
